Janny Maddern's most recent academic leadership role was as Associate Dean and Head of Flinders Health Care and Workforce Innovation, one of 5 academic units in the School of Medicine. Concurrently she held the position of Head of Health Care Management and coordinator of all domestic postgraduate health care administration courses.

Janny has a career spanning professional practice as a speech pathologist, allied health leader and department manager in the health sector as well as leadership of postgraduate academic programs and academic units in universities. She has wide ranging education experience in Australia and overseas, with a special interest in the use of action learning methods for developing the capabilities of health care leaders and managers. Her research and education interests have included health care management, the roles and careers of health service managers, workforce issues and action learning methods.
